I am having a problem with my 1990 GT.
Just a quick run down, it has gt40 crate, strim, all the fun addons.
Last year my car started eating solenoids, the ones on the firewall(driver side fender well) So i casually replaced them every 3 months or so. Well i let the car sit for about 5 months and went to start it. The car started briefly(1/2second) then died. I then had no power to the key. So i went and replaced the solenoid and had power to my key again(radio,lights etc) This time the motor wouldnt turn over. Took battery(Optima Yellow) to have it tested. It tested fine. Tested starter, it tested fine, but i replaced it anyways because it was gettin rough. So now with all this stuff replace/tested i still have no power to my starter. I can hear the 255inline prime up real nice, and ythe lights are super bright, so i know the battery is full charge. I was thinking since maybe its been eating solenoids i have a bad ground somewhere? Any suggestions would be greatly appreciated, thanks guys and ill post pic for your enjoyment
